Shape transformation of red blood cells induced by the osmotic pressure
European Journal of Physics ( IF 0.6 ) Pub Date : 2020-10-05 , DOI: 10.1088/1361-6404/aba568
Zhen-Yu Yang 1, 2 , Ji-Xuan Hou 1
Affiliation  

We present a simple red blood cell (RBC) model and solve it only based on the variational method. Such a model allows us to obtain the morphological characteristics of human mature RBC under normal conditions, and to study its shape transformation induced by osmotic pressure. This study requires only modest computational capabilities and geometric knowledge and thus is well suited to be a part of an advanced physics or biophysics course.
